                                                 LN- DIRECT SPEECH

               Lesson Objective

               By the end of the lesson, pupils will be able to:

                   •  Identify and write direct speech correctly using quotation marks, commas, and capital
                       letters.

               Introduction


               Begin with a short explanation:
               "Direct speech is when we write or say the exact words someone says. We use quotation
               marks (“ ”) to show the speaker’s words."
               Example:
               Sarah said, “I love reading books.”

               Main Teaching Points

                   1.  Quotation Marks go around the speaker’s exact words.

                   2.  Comma before the spoken words if the speaker is mentioned first.

                          o  Example: John said, “I am hungry.”


                   3.  Capital Letter starts the first word inside the quotation marks.

                   4.  If the sentence ends with the spoken words, place the period inside the quotation
                       marks.

                          o  Example: “Let’s go to the park,” said Maya.


               Activity

                 Small Group Activity:





               Provide cut-out dialogue cards. Each card has a sentence without punctuation.
               Example:
               mike said i like ice cream
               Students will:
                   •  Rewrite it correctly using punctuation and capital letters:
                       Mike said, “I like ice cream.”

               You can also turn this into a fun matching game—match the speaker and their correct quote.
